Disliked: Cleanliness, amenities, property conditions & facilities
At first the hotel seemed great— friendly staff, it looked clean, and the room didn’t have that familiar “old” smell.
Then things started going south. There was a very obvious blood stain in the grout in front of the toilet. We had an “Accessible” room. However, when the shower was on, the entire bathroom flooded with an inch of water after only 5 minutes. There is a “barrier” to keep the water in, but there is a significant gap between the barrier and the edge of the shower. We could have easily fallen in this “Accessible” room.
We also had a lot of issues with our keycards. At one point, the front desk attendant worked on our door and keycards for 20 or so minutes. We still had issues with our door. We were going to be out late, so I asked the attendant, now a different person, to make sure we could get in. I was given a “master key” to the room, and was asked not to tell anyone. My ID/room information was not verified, I was just given the key. I did not feel very safe after that point.
Also, I found my rates were not the best. The hotel was booking rooms through Google for $40 fewer dollars/night the day before. We were unable to cancel and rebook due to the refund policy.
The best thing about this hotel is its location. It is near lots of restaurants and coffee shops, and the mall is right down the road.
Despite its location, we will not be staying at this property again.
